Again, I sold a lot of the spinners when they were new but not now. Now I find most people find it to big and a major storage issue even with the handle being down LOL It's just to large.

I love our salad spinner and sell a fair amount of them. One of it's major selling points for me IS it's size. Ours is the only one I've found that is actually large enough to spin all our salad at the same time.

Because of its cost, I'm very deliberate in how I promote it. I joke with the guests that my husband calls it 'the porsche'...because of how fast it goes and because of it's cost. Then I tell them why I think it's worth the investment (I run thru all the features and benefits). I end with the comment that because it is larger than others on the market, I find we're eating salads more (less hassle than spinning a 'couple lettuce loads.') I reach for mine almost every day.

erinyourpclady said:
We already sell one...the Bar Pan......:)
Except that a bar pan shouldn't be used for all flat-stone applications. Technically, cookies should be baked on a pan without sides so that the air circulates evenly. And for pizzas, it's easier to use a pan without sides so that you can cut all the way to the edge with a wheel.
